From mboxrd@z Thu Jan 1 00:00:00 1970 From: David Henningsson Subject: Re: [PATCH 2/2] ALSA: hda - get realtime ELD info when codec suspended Date: Tue, 25 Jun 2013 11:02:27 +0200 Message-ID: <51C95CA3.7000001@canonical.com> References: <1372074324-13563-1-git-send-email-xingchao.wang@linux.intel.com> <1372074324-13563-2-git-send-email-xingchao.wang@linux.intel.com> <46B810F6945F7C4788E11DCE57EC489011833B68@SHSMSX104.ccr.corp.intel.com> <51C83FC5.3090005@canonical.com> <51C94A80.70709@canonical.com> Mime-Version: 1.0 Content-Type: text/plain; charset="us-ascii"; Format="flowed" Content-Transfer-Encoding: 7bit Return-path: Received: from youngberry.canonical.com (youngberry.canonical.com [91.189.89.112]) by alsa0.perex.cz (Postfix) with ESMTP id EF01226520A for ; Tue, 25 Jun 2013 11:02:29 +0200 (CEST) In-Reply-To: List-Unsubscribe: , List-Archive: List-Post: List-Help: List-Subscribe: , Errors-To: alsa-devel-bounces@alsa-project.org Sender: alsa-devel-bounces@alsa-project.org To: "Wang, Xingchao" Cc: Takashi Iwai , "alsa-devel@alsa-project.org" List-Id: alsa-devel@alsa-project.org On 06/25/2013 09:55 AM, Takashi Iwai wrote: > At Tue, 25 Jun 2013 09:45:04 +0200, > David Henningsson wrote: >>> There is a low power mode that allows the jack detection, but this is >>> different from the aggressive power-saving with runtime D3. >> >> If "aggressive power-saving with runtime D3" is the same as >> AZX_DCAPS_PM_RUNTIME, this is also enabled for analog codecs connected >> to a Lynx point controller. >> >> It looks like userspace have problems getting notifications for e g >> headphone insertion on Lynx point controllers, so this is not only an >> HDMI/DP problem? > > Yes. > >> Trying to read up a little on this, there seem to be an option to set >> the WAKEEN register to have jack detection working even when the >> controller is in D3. (refer HDA specification 4.5.9.2: >> Codec Wake From System S0, Controller D3.) >> But it seems we do not (yet) use this feature. Is this something that >> could/should be implemented to fix the jack detection problems that >> seems to be happening otherwise? > > It sounds feasible, at least for traditional jack detection of analog > pins. But I'm not sure whether this would help for the Intel graphics > case. Just need testing. Xingchao, what are your thoughts about using WAKEEN to wakeup both Lynx point and Haswell HDMI? -- David Henningsson, Canonical Ltd. https://launchpad.net/~diwic